Transaction 62f715b44ce2b5c0246e20a4bb103f40ae74096e3a964b9582c77f9811169b9b

1 Input
1 Outputs
  • 62f715b44ce2b5c0246e20a4bb103f40ae74096e3a964b9582c77f9811169b9b:0
  • value  491323
    address  3JJuS7W7L9dTeJdzQJFTYg7Pvcmsq6gcSh